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it f4f7f414 authored by Joe Perches's avatar Joe Perches Committed by David S. Miller
Browse files

wireless: Use eth_random_addr



Convert the existing uses of random_ether_addr to
the new eth_random_addr.

Signed-off-by: default avatarJoe Perches <joe@perches.com>
Acked-by: default avatarHin-Tak Leung <htl10@users.sourceforge.net>
Acked-by: default avatarGertjan van Wingerde <gwingerde@gmail.com>
Signed-off-by: default avatarDavid S. Miller <davem@davemloft.net>
parent c7e12ead
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-1854,7 +1854,7 @@ static int __devinit adm8211_probe(struct pci_dev *pdev,
	if (!is_valid_ether_addr(perm_addr)) {
		printk(KERN_WARNING "%s (adm8211): Invalid hwaddr in EEPROM!\n",
		       pci_name(pdev));
		random_ether_addr(perm_addr);
		eth_random_addr(perm_addr);
	}
	SET_IEEE80211_PERM_ADDR(dev, perm_addr);

+1 −1
Original line number Diff line number Diff line
@@ -857,7 +857,7 @@ int p54_parse_eeprom(struct ieee80211_hw *dev, void *eeprom, int len)

		wiphy_warn(dev->wiphy,
			   "Invalid hwaddr! Using randomly generated MAC addr\n");
		random_ether_addr(perm_addr);
		eth_random_addr(perm_addr);
		SET_IEEE80211_PERM_ADDR(dev, perm_addr);
	}

+1 −1
Original line number Diff line number Diff line
@@ -1455,7 +1455,7 @@ static int rt2400pci_validate_eeprom(struct rt2x00_dev *rt2x00dev)
	 */
	mac = rt2x00_eeprom_addr(rt2x00dev, EEPROM_MAC_ADDR_0);
	if (!is_valid_ether_addr(mac)) {
		random_ether_addr(mac);
		eth_random_addr(mac);
		EEPROM(rt2x00dev, "MAC: %pM\n", mac);
	}

+1 −1
Original line number Diff line number Diff line
@@ -1585,7 +1585,7 @@ static int rt2500pci_validate_eeprom(struct rt2x00_dev *rt2x00dev)
	 */
	mac = rt2x00_eeprom_addr(rt2x00dev, EEPROM_MAC_ADDR_0);
	if (!is_valid_ether_addr(mac)) {
		random_ether_addr(mac);
		eth_random_addr(mac);
		EEPROM(rt2x00dev, "MAC: %pM\n", mac);
	}

+1 −1
Original line number Diff line number Diff line
@@ -1352,7 +1352,7 @@ static int rt2500usb_validate_eeprom(struct rt2x00_dev *rt2x00dev)
	 */
	mac = rt2x00_eeprom_addr(rt2x00dev, EEPROM_MAC_ADDR_0);
	if (!is_valid_ether_addr(mac)) {
		random_ether_addr(mac);
		eth_random_addr(mac);
		EEPROM(rt2x00dev, "MAC: %pM\n", mac);
	}

Loading